What the white card actually certifies

The white card is a nationally identified credential that verifies you have finished the system of competency CPCWHS1001 Prepare to function securely in the building and construction market. That system changed its predecessor a couple of years ago, and your statement of accomplishment will reveal the present code. The course concentrates on actual baseline capability: recognizing building and construction threats, recognizing website signs, picking the appropriate individual protective tools, and recognizing when to quit working and rise. The white card does not turn you into a security officer. It shows you understand the minimum, and it reveals you can apply it in standard scenarios.

In Brisbane class you can expect a blend of theory and hands-on demonstration. Instructors will ask you to fit a hard hat properly, show how to change eye protection for a limited yet comfy seal, and talk through a straightforward danger assessment. Many carriers use sensible case studies, like a subcontractor hurrying a ladder configuration before a storm or a distribution chauffeur that roams right into a limited plant area. You find out why shortcuts set you back more than they save.

How long it takes and what to anticipate on the day

Plan on a complete day, commonly 6 to 8 hours including breaks. The session frequently starts with paperwork, verification of your USI, and a quick language, literacy, and numeracy check. After that you will relocate through danger identification, website communication, reporting processes, and incident response. Instructors blend short tests with conversation so the room does not go level after lunch.

Assessment is both written and sensible. You will certainly respond to an understanding examination, after that demonstrate making use of individual protective devices and walk through a straightforward risk-control scenario. Trainers should verify your identity and confirm you finished the work without mentoring. If you speak English as an extra language, allow the supplier recognize before the day. Numerous Brisbane white card courses provide practical modifications, such as dental questioning or added time, supplied the stability of the evaluation is maintained.

image

If you pass, you will certainly get a statement of attainment the exact same day or within 1 day. The plastic white card might be printed and published by the RTO, or in some cases issued on-site if they have card stock and printing equipment. Sending by mail typically takes three to 10 business days, relying on the company's workflow and public vacations. Keep an electronic copy of your declaration useful. On a limited task start, many website supervisors accept the statement while your card remains in the post.

Who needs it and when to get it

You require a white card prior to doing building work, and the term building work is more comprehensive than people believe. It covers demolition, improvements, fit-outs, maintenance, and some installation tasks. That is why information cablers, cooling and heating techs, and also industrial cleaners occasionally find themselves requested a white card. If you will begin a brand-new duty, do not wait for the HR welcome pack. Find a Brisbane white card course that fits your schedule and book early. Cohorts fill up quickly in January and February when instructions start and significant tasks mobilise.

There is no statewide minimum age, however several RTOs in Brisbane approve students from around 14 or 15 years with adult permission. If you supervise school-based trainees, strategy white card training prior to their first site go to, not after a tool kit talk at the gate.

What trainers actually sign in the useful component

A proficient fitness instructor is not trying to trip you up, however they will certainly insist on the fundamentals. Expect to show how to:

    Adjust a hard hat, chin strap if fitted, and guarantee no blockages jeopardize the suspension system Select suitable gloves for a stated task and explain why you would avoid torn or loosened designs near rotating equipment Fit eye security so it secures well sufficient for the setting and works with other PPE Read site signs and follow a simple exclusion area policy, including who to inform prior to entry Identify a harmful condition, apply a stop-work choice, and overview who you rise to under a regular website hierarchy

That sounds uncomplicated, yet individuals that hurry or disregard directions nasty the task. The trainer is inspecting understanding and practices. If you approach the demo like a check-box workout, you will certainly miss the point.

Common enrollment pitfalls and just how to prevent them

Identification inequalities trigger the most despair. If your key makes use of a complete legal name and your driver licence lugs a shortened variation, integrate your USI to match your main ID before course. If you changed your name, bring proof. Instructors have to adhere to strict evaluation and reporting policies, and they can not fudge your record to make it work.

Language obstacles are the second catch. A white card program includes safety terms and scenario-based concerns. Translators are not usually used for analysis, so if you are not certain in English, publication with a supplier that uses added assistance and a smaller sized course size. An added hour in a tranquil room is a far better course than enrolling in a spending plan class where you feel lost.

Finally, participation means the complete day. If you show up late or leave early, the RTO can not mark you competent. In Brisbane's CBD, permit parking delays. In inner suburbs like Bowen Hills or Woolloongabba, trains and occasions can crowd the roads. A 30-minute barrier gets rid of most risks.

How long a white card stays valid

A white card does not run out by day, but it can come to be invalid by inactivity. If you have not executed building and construction help an amount of time, generally pointed out as two years or more, you may be needed to take on refresher course training before returning to website. Employers and primary professionals set their very own thresholds, and they often ask for proof of current work or extra induction. If you have been away from the industry, treat a refresher as protective. Requirements, PPE, and even signage change.

Lost your card? Call the RTO that released it first. If the company is no more operating or you trained under an older system, the state regulator can normally advise on replacement pathways. Maintain electronic duplicates of your declaration of accomplishment and a picture of your card. That simple behavior has actually saved lots of Monday mornings.

Where the white card suits the bigger safety picture

A white card opens the gate, not the plant area door. Most Brisbane sites will certainly still require a site-specific induction, evidence of proficiency for high-risk tasks, Check out here and sometimes a briefing on neighborhood ecological and cultural commitments. If your function touches high-risk job, you might require added permits, such as operating at heights, restricted spaces, or high-risk work licences for cranes and elevated work platforms. The white card gives you the language to understand those add-ons and the frame of mind to speak up when controls are missing.

The finest learning comes when the card's principles obtain reinforced on the job. Supervisors who model glove option, lock out tools without theatre, and praise very early risk reporting infuse behaviors much faster than any type of slide pack.
